The Punjab government has given its approval to a plan to fill 100,000 vacancies across the province in various sectors.

Usman Buzdar, the Chief Minister, approved the recruitment and directed that the entire process be conducted with merit and transparency in accordance with the norms and regulations.

According to a report in The News, the CM also ordered the removal of bottlenecks in the payment of ad hoc doctors’ salaries, as well as the payment of salary without delay.
